When Continental Drift Was Considered Pseudoscience

Lasrick writes "I Love this article in Smithsonian by Richard Conniff. One of my geology professors was in grad school when the theories for plate tectonics, seafloor spreading, etc., were introduced; he remembered how most of his professors denounced them as ridiculous. The article chronicles the introduction of continental drift theory, starting a century ago with Alfred Wegener. From the article: 'It was a century ago this spring that a little-known German meteorologist named Alfred Wegener proposed that the continents had once been massed together in a single supercontinent and then gradually drifted apart. He was, of course, right. Continental drift and the more recent science of plate tectonics are now the bedrock of modern geology, helping to answer vital questions like where to find precious oil and mineral deposits, and how to keep San Francisco upright. But in Wegener’s day, geological thinking stood firmly on a solid earth where continents and oceans were permanent features.'"

  1. Oversimplified article: by Hartree · · Score: 5, Insightful

    Wegener's idea of continental drift was correct, but he didn't have a good mechanism for how these continents could plow through oceanic crust to move. That takes a massive force, and there wasn't enough energy to do it.

    Later it was realized the continents were relatively light and floated atop moving plates. That provided a mechanism where the internal heat engine of the earth could provide enough energy to make them move.

    It wasn't just stodginess that kept Wegener's idea from being accepted. It was also real physical objections. Until the 50s/60s and the discovery of seafloor spreading from the patterns of magnetisation in the seabed, the dynamics just didn't work out.

    Now, in hindsight, it's "obvious". But it certainly wasn't at the time. The matching of geological features was intriguing, but without a mechanism for the continents moving, it couldn't overcome the objections.

      Excellent summary of the usual excuse for why leading geologist snubbed Wegeners theory. But there are several problems in this excuse; first of all, while Wegener didn't have a mechanism for explaining /how/ continental drift worked, neither did his opponents when it came to explain their opposing theories! They had to invent suddenly raising land-bridges that spanned 1000 of kilometres between all the continents to explain away the identical fossil records, land-bridges that appeared and disappeared without any trace or explanation, or without any known mechanism to cause them. The "anti-Wegeners" had even more severe problems than the "continental drifters" when it came to "mechanisms" explaining the data.
      Wegeners theory could explain a lot of observed geological and biological data at the same time, while the "anti-Wegeners" had to invent many different theories to explain the same data, many without any explaining mechanisms or any physical evidence like the land-bridge network between all continents, or hot water streams that conveniently appeared when it came to explain why temperate fossils appeared in Arctic regions, or why /identical/ rocks didn't come from the same source. Wegeners idea wasn't armchair speculation, he had lots of hard data from many different sources, data that had baffled scientist before.

      Newton didn't have any "mechanism" or explanation on what gravity was or what caused it in his "Principia..."; he only described its effect, yet his work was widely accepted. Darwin didn't have any mechanism explaining why beneficial traits to be inherited by the offspring, since DNA wasn't known, yet his work was widely accepted because it explained the observed data so well.

      I think a much better explanation of why continental drift was suppressed with quite some vigour, is Not-Invented-Here syndrome, group-think, and conservative and stagnant leading scientists suppressing new theories, rather than any sensible scientific process.

  2. Pseudoscience? by i+kan+reed · · Score: 5, Insightful

    I believe the term "Pseudoscience" is reserved for "not even wrong" type things. The scientists of the era considered him incorrect in his conclusions, not pseudoscientific.
